WebFiction Attic publishes weird, wonderful, thought-provoking work. Payment For online publication, we pay $15 for flash fiction (1,000 words or fewer), $20 for stories and essays over 1,500 words, $20 for sketchbook stories, and $10 for a group of micro fictions (stories of 150 words or fewer). ...
